Output 27b4e1f15355852d40039985380dffb12c2a1dc1f835f01ac0e62c8d4ebd227d:1

value
578980
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37bb77edb5dad0691bbfe15056b78e10194ad2b7 OP_EQUAL
address
2MxKujNYoHiyWX1SPCXc2bTRBjHxHtrJzs3
transaction
27b4e1f15355852d40039985380dffb12c2a1dc1f835f01ac0e62c8d4ebd227d
confirmations
76455
spent
true